Calling all downtown merchants

KINGMAN – This year’s Veterans Day Parade, the Very Merry Display of Lights, and the Mingle Jingle Holiday Bazaar are on the calendar for this year! The Kingman Downtown Merchants Association (KDMA) is inviting the community to participate in these events.

For the Veterans Day Parade, entries are free to all veterans, veterans’ groups, and their businesses/associations in downtown.

The Very Merry Display of Lights will have vendor spaces on Beale St. free to all merchant businesses in downtown.

A window decorating contest will also be held where downtown businesses can win cash prizes. Registration to enter will be $100 and lights are required to be included in all window displays.
